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Wyszukiwarka?
krysk
post
Post #1





Grupa: Zarejestrowani
Postów: 146
Pomógł: 0
Dołączył: 20.04.2002
Skąd: Szczecin

Ostrzeżenie: (0%)
-----


Jakie pytanie zadać bazie danych, aby zwróciła mi rekordy jeśli znajdzie w polu nazwa lub about wskazany przeze mnie fragment?

Narazie w wersji uproszczonej mam takie zapytanie:
  1. SELECT * FROM `serwisy` WHERE (`nazwa` LIKE upper('%$q%') OR `about` LIKE upper('%$q%') AND `accept`='y') ORDER BY `top`,`firma`,`about`,`tel`,`fax`,`wlasciciel`,`nazwa`


W bazie mam m.in. wpis Moda Polska - kiedy wpiszę 'moda' - znaduje. Wpiszę 'oda' nie znajdzie. To samo się dzieje, gdy wpiszę Polska. Gdzie robię błąd? Jak powinienem sformułować pytanie?

Nadmienię, że w innym projekcie kod działał mi bezproblemowo, dlatego nie wiem o co tu może chodzić :|
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
krysk
post
Post #2





Grupa: Zarejestrowani
Postów: 146
Pomógł: 0
Dołączył: 20.04.2002
Skąd: Szczecin

Ostrzeżenie: (0%)
-----


Działa... błąd był bardzo prosty, i głupi (IMG:http://forum.php.pl/style_emoticons/default/smile.gif) aż wstyd się przyznawać... Niesprawdziłem które pola przeszukuję. I tu był pies pogrzebany. (IMG:http://forum.php.pl/style_emoticons/default/tiredsmiley.gif)
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 11.10.2025 - 05:48